Abstract
A method of coating electrostatographic carrier particles comprising introducing an upwardly flowing low pressure gas and a centrally located upwardly flowing high pressure gas at about one-third their full flow rate into a combined fluidized bed and spouted bed coating apparatus, loading carrier particles into the coating apparatus, increasing the flow rate of the low pressure gas to its full flow rate of about 305 cubic feet per minute with heating to heat the carrier particles, increasing the flow rate of the high pressure gas to its full flow rate of about 16 cubic feet per minute at about 1.5 atmospheres to form a fluidized bed of the carrier particles, introducing a solution or dispersion of coating material in a carrier liquid into the fluidized bed whereby the carrier particles are contacted with a cloud of atomized liquid droplets of the coating material in a disperse state resulting in a homogenous distribution of the liquid droplets among the carrier particles, and maintaining the fluidized bed of carrier particles at a temperature and for a time sufficient to volatilize and evaporate the carrier liquid.
